Top 10 Things to Do in Charleston
1. Historic Walking Tour of Downtown Charleston
Immerse yourself in the rich history of Charleston by taking a guided walking tour through its picturesque downtown. Stroll along cobblestone streets, and learn about the city's fascinating past, from its colonial roots to its role in the Civil War. The tour typically covers key sites such as the Battery, White Point Garden, and historic churches, giving you a deep dive into the architectural beauty and storied tales that shaped this vibrant city.
2. Exploring Fort Sumter National Monument
Venture out to Fort Sumter, the site where the first shots of the Civil War were fired. Accessible by ferry, this national monument is not only a historical landmark but also offers stunning views of the Charleston Harbor. Enjoy a guided tour of the fort and learn about its significance in American history while walking through the preserved structures that date back to the mid-1800s.
3. Lowcountry Cuisine Cooking Class
Experience the culinary delights of Charleston by attending a cooking class focused on Lowcountry cuisine. Led by expert chefs, these hands-on classes teach you how to prepare traditional dishes such as shrimp and grits, she-crab soup, and pecan pie. Gather ingredients from local markets, learn about the cultural influences of Southern cooking, and enjoy the fruits of your labor in a delicious communal meal.
4. Visit the Charleston City Market
Explore the bustling Charleston City Market, a historic market that dates back to the 1800s. The market features local artisans and vendors selling handmade crafts, sweetgrass baskets, local foods, and Charleston-themed souvenirs. As you walk through, engage with the friendly artists, learn about their craft, and enjoy live music that often fills the air, making it a vibrant hub of culture and creativity.
5. Sunset Cruise on Charleston Harbor
Take a relaxing sunset cruise on Charleston Harbor to experience the city's beauty from the water. Sail past historic landmarks, including Fort Sumter and the iconic Ravenel Bridge, as the sky transforms into a canvas of brilliant colors. Many cruise options feature wine and local snacks, enhancing the serene atmosphere while you soak in the picturesque scenery and enjoy the gentle breeze.
6. Visit the Magnolia Plantation and Gardens
Explore the stunning Magnolia Plantation and Gardens, one of the oldest public gardens in America. This beautifully preserved site features breathtaking landscapes filled with azaleas, camellias, and over 250 varieties of plants. Stroll through the gardens, take a guided house tour to learn about the plantation's history, and enjoy wildlife watching, including alligators and various bird species in the nature reserve.
7. Ghost Tour of Historic Charleston
Delve into Charleston's darker past with a ghost tour that explores the city's haunted history. Led by a knowledgeable guide, this lantern-lit walk through the historic district reveals chilling tales of the city's ghostly inhabitants, mysterious occurrences, and eerie locations. Hear stories of ghosts from the Revolutionary War and Civil War eras, and learn about the city’s legends and superstitions that continue to intrigue residents and visitors alike.
8. Attend the Spoleto Festival USA
If you’re visiting in late spring, don’t miss the Spoleto Festival USA, a highly acclaimed performing arts festival held annually in Charleston. This festival features an array of performances including opera, theater, music, and dance from artists around the world. Attending the festival is a great way to immerse yourself in the city’s vibrant arts scene, enjoying not only the performances but also the lively street art and local food vendors that pop up during this time.
9. Explore the South Carolina Aquarium
Visit the South Carolina Aquarium on the picturesque waterfront to discover the unique marine life found along the Lowcountry coast. The aquarium features engaging exhibits showcasing local ecosystems, including touch tanks, a sea turtle rehabilitation center, and an expansive Great Ocean tank. Families can enjoy interactive displays and educational programs, making it a fun and insightful outing for all ages.
10. Enjoy a Day at Folly Beach
Spend a day soaking up the sun at Folly Beach, just a short drive from downtown Charleston. This laid-back beach offers a perfect spot for swimming, sunbathing, or indulging in water sports like paddleboarding and kayaking. Enjoy the local seafood from beachfront restaurants, and don’t forget to take a stroll on the iconic Folly Beach Pier for breathtaking ocean views and a chance to spot dolphins playing in the surf.
